Well, sorry about the confusion. The good news is I think you have at least one genuine Wrigley Field scoreboard mast flag. But I do think it's the purple/"SAN FRANCISCO" flag.

The fact that it's 3' x 6' and not 2.5' doesn't concern me. Today, after decades of expansion, there's more team flags to cram onto that mast. So, it makes sense that, today, scoreboard flags are 6" shorter in height.

Buy your pennant looks old. Such flags were likely bigger decades ago when they only had like 16 team flags to fly up there.

And the "D" rings make it clear this flag flew at Wrigley--and not Jack Murphy Stadium, or any other ballpark that sported team flags on their rooftop. Why else would you use "D" rings if you weren't planning to link the flags together? I can't think of any other ballpark where they did/do this.
